- Strong, unselective collector
Potassium amyl xanthate (PAX), with 5 carbon molecules in its chain, is strong, unselective, and is ideal for sulphide gold operations where all sulphide minerals need to be recovered.
It can be applied for flotation of all types of sulphide minerals in combination with weaker xathates.
Xanthates in mining
Xanthates have been the workhorse of sulfide mineral flotation since the 1920’s (Harris 1989), and they represent the largest volume of any sulfide mineral collector. Xanthate collectors are salts consisting of a non-polar hydrocarbon group, which provides the hydrophobicity to a sulphide mineral, pointing outward from the mineral to the solution, and a polar group that adsorbs onto the sulphide mineral surface.
PRODUCTION OF XANTHATES:
RAW MATERIALS: are Carbon Disulfide, Caustic Soda (Sodium Hydroxide) or Potash (Potassium Hydroxide) and a determined alcohol, which provides it with collecting properties in flotation processes of metallic and polymetallic minerals.

All Xanthates are water-soluble and are usually fed in as aqueous solutions in a 5 to 20% strength.
These reagents are widely used for all sulfide minerals, with a high tendency to float iron sulfide, except when using depressors. They cannot be used in highly acidic circuits, as they tend to decompose.

Advantages of Xanthate.
- The least expensive sulfide mineral collector-Inexpensive compared to Specialty Collectors
- Easy to manufacture and available in solid pellet form for easy handling
- Dosage: in plant environment they’re fed at active concentrations of 5% or less in water.
- Very good at recovering in an unselectve manner bulk sulfide minerals, including sulfides.
- Can be used with lime to give a pH operating range of 9-12.
- Can be used as a sole collector in a sulfide mineral plant.
Plant Operation Tips –
- The sequence of addition of modifiers, collectors and frothers is of great importance, especially when sulphidising agents and other activators and depressants are involved.
- Flotation is a process that relies heavily on surface chemistry,
by adding all of the collectors to the conditioner, a thick, scummy and uncontrollable froth is obtained which yields a low and unmarketable grade concentrate with entrained insoluble minerals. Therefore careful consideration should be taken when selecting reagent-dosing points in the plant so that recovery and grade are optimised.
-When trialling additional or different collectors maintain a visual inspection history of the froth and concentrate in each circuit
- Data from each shift should be collected over the duration of the trial so that shift recoveries and grades can be determined and to ascertain whether the trial collector is better or worse than the incumbent collector.
